Message type: E = Error
Message class: /SCWM/ERPINTEGRATION -
Message number: 605
Message text: Unexpected value &1 in parameter &2

- Unexpected value &1 in parameter &2 ?The SAP error message
/SCWM/ERPINTEGRATION605 Unexpected value &1 in parameter &2
typically occurs in the context of the SAP Extended Warehouse Management (EWM) system when there is an issue with the integration between EWM and the ERP system. This error indicates that an unexpected value has been encountered in a specific parameter during the integration process.Cause:
- Data Mismatch: The value being passed from the ERP system to EWM does not match the expected values defined in the EWM configuration. This could be due to incorrect or inconsistent data in the master data or transactional data.
- Configuration Issues: There may be a misconfiguration in the integration settings between EWM and the ERP system, leading to unexpected values being sent.
- Custom Development: If there are custom developments or enhancements in the integration logic, they might be passing incorrect values.
- Version Compatibility: If there are version mismatches between the EWM and ERP systems, it could lead to unexpected behavior.
Solution:
- Check the Parameter Values: Review the specific parameter (
&2
) mentioned in the error message and the value (&1
) that is causing the issue. Compare these values against the expected values in the EWM configuration.- Review Master Data: Ensure that the master data (like material master, customer master, etc.) in the ERP system is correctly maintained and consistent with what EWM expects.
- Integration Configuration: Verify the integration settings between EWM and ERP. Check the configuration in transaction codes like
/SCWM/IMG
for EWM settings and ensure that they align with the ERP settings.- Debugging: If you have access to the system, you can debug the integration process to identify where the unexpected value is being generated or passed.
-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ific version of EWM and ERP you are using. There may be known issues or patches available.
- SAP Support: If the issue persists and you cannot identify the cause, consider reaching out to SAP support for assistance. Provide them with the error message details and any relevant logs.
